A Promise to Act: Educational Equity and Excellence for All of Our Children

In 2011, Central Lakes College (CLC) brought together community leaders in Central Minnesota, the communities of Onamia, Isle, and the Mille Lacs Band of Ojibwe, including Nay Ah Shing School and
Wewinabi Early Childhood Program and began to mobilize around education equity in the region. After organizing community members, Central Lakes College (CLC) applied for and received funding and consulting support from the Minnesota Minority Education Partnership (MMEP) in order to develop a collective action project that addresses opportunity gaps in education impacting students of color,
American Indian, and White students in the region. The project has also received funding from: CLC, MMEP, the Otto Bremer Foundation, the Blandin Foundation, and the Initiative Foundation.
